The CELESTIAL ECHO label teams up with DIVINE DISCO's GREG BELSON to launch a brand new 7" series spotlighting Detroit's powerhouse gospel and soul/R&B label HOB (HOUSE OF BEAUTY), which was founded in 1956. Kicking it off is a pair of in demand cuts from ELDER WARD & THE WARD SINGERS.
Founded in 1956 by Mrs. Carmen Murphy, HOB was more than just another label, it was a trailblazing Black woman-owned creative sanctuary in turbulent times. This debut release features two gospel soul treasures in the form of Elder Ward & The Ward Singers' explosive 'It'll All Be Over,' which is a raw and floor-filling anthem, and the Victory Travelers' 'Power Lord,' which is a deep, electrified spiritual classic. Fully licensed and remastered, this is guttural gospel gold.
